Hyundai VELOSTER - 2014

163.1 faults per 100 tests
Year average for all cars of 2014 is 198.0 faults per 100 tests
Dataset: MOT tests in Great Britain (period: 2024-01-01 to 2025-09-10) for Hyundai VELOSTER, model year 2014. Sample size: 154 cars, 339 tests and 553 recorded faults.

Quick summary

Total: 154 cars

The 2014 Hyundai Veloster has an overall defect rate of 163 per 100 vehicles, which is 16% lower than the average for its year at 194 per 100. While tyre wear is a common issue across many vehicles, this model particularly stands out in the visibility and body structure categories, showing significantly lower defect rates than average. However, it performs worse in braking and steering issues, with notable percentages significantly above the average. Mileage trends indicate increased defect rates with higher mileage, especially in the 93,000–124,000 miles range, where the Veloster shows a similar pattern to the average vehicle.
